9/23/23, 'Life in the ICU with Critical Care Pulmonologist Dr. Wes Ely'
Ely: "A lot of the patients who get this rapidly acquired brain dysfunction now are long COVID patients who never got sick. They were mildly sick with COVID and then three to six months later, they have this, this massive onset of cognitive impairment that looks a lot like a dementia."
"I think that those patients who go through it...that's who's going to drive medicine society to do a better job of fixing things."
"We are now doing a lot of research in Long COVID to help people find answers and to pick up the pieces of their life."
